Please apply online at SummaryThe Facilities Supervisor assists the Facilities Director in the daily management maintenance and operation of all SAU 39 buildings grounds and equipment. The Supervisor oversees custodial maintenance and grounds staff to ensure safe clean and efficient learning environments that support SAU 39s educational mission. The position plays a key role in planning scheduling and implementing preventive maintenance and repair programs coordinating facility use and ensuring compliance with all relevant codes safety regulations and district Duties and Responsibilities- Supervise train and evaluate custodial maintenance and grounds personnel across district facilities.- Assist the Maintenance Director with personnel actions including hiring scheduling performance evaluations skills development and training- Develop daily weekly and seasonal work schedules to ensure all buildings and grounds are maintained to district standards.- Conduct regular inspections of buildings systems and grounds to identify maintenance needs safety hazards and operational inefficiencies.- Complete custodial/maintenance tasks as needed- Assist the Facilities Director in developing and implementing preventive maintenance programs for HVAC electrical plumbing and structural systems.- Coordinate and monitor facility work orders ensuring timely completion and quality control.- Support oversight of contracted services (e.g. snow removal pest control waste management landscaping and building repairs).- Maintain records and documentation related to inspections repairs safety reports and work orders.- Ensure compliance with all applicable local state and federal regulations including building codes OSHA and EPA standards.- Support the Facilities Director in managing budgets purchasing supplies monitoring inventory and POs and reconciles with vendor contracts.- Assist in the coordination of building projects renovations and capital improvements.- Respond to after-hours emergencies as needed.- Serve as acting Facilities Director in the Directors absence as assigned.- Perform other related duties as required to support district and RequirementsEducation and Experience:- High school diploma or GED required; associate degree or technical certification in facilities management building maintenance or related field preferred.- Minimum of 5 years of progressively responsible experience in building maintenance custodial operations or facilities management including at least 2 years in a supervisory role.- Experience in a school or municipal environment Skills and Abilities:- Strong working knowledge of building systems (HVAC electrical plumbing mechanical and structural).- Ability to plan assign and supervise the work of others effectively.- Familiarity with preventive maintenance scheduling and work order management systems.- Excellent organizational communication and problem-solving skills.- Ability to read and interpret blueprints technical manuals and construction documents.- Proficiency with basic computer applications (e.g. Microsoft Office maintenance software).- Commitment to safety teamwork and high-quality and Certifications (preferred or required):- Valid drivers license and reliable transportation.- Appropriate trade certifications (e.g. HVAC electrical or plumbing) preferred.- OSHA 10 or OSHA 30 certification preferred.
